Extending your style during and post pregnancy
I have learned a few things, style-wise, during my first pregnancy. One of them is to extend and purchase non-maternity clothes, so you can use them during and post pregnancy.
I still wear and cheer most of my first pregnancy wardrobe. I have been adding a few items during this one, such as:

Ca$hmere: a shameless addiction!
Hello, I am a cashmere addict, and I am proud of being it!
I am thrilled that my second pregnancy falls again during the winter months. I am not a sun flower for sure. And even being aware that is quite tough to dress a bump with heavy coats during the very cold days of mid winter in Baltimore, I prefer those days than the very humid and hot days of mid summer!
During my first pregnancy, I hit the sales racks for a bigger sizer than the one I regularly wear. I scouted through my favorite consignment stores (hello there, Redeux and Vogue revisited, both in Roland Park) and found cashmere leggings, shawls, sweaters to my hearts content.
Browsing today through J.Crew website and what did I find? Cashmere for baby...
Is quite difficult to pay the same price of a normal/adult sweater for a small baby one that will only wear for a couple of days/weeks. But its irresistible, isn't?
